In today's fast-paced digital world, the concept of memory capacity has become increasingly significant. Memory capacity refers to the amount of data that a device can store and retrieve at any given time. This term is commonly associated with various electronic devices, including computers, smartphones, and tablets. Understanding memory capacity is essential for both consumers and professionals in the tech industry, as it directly impacts performance and usability.Firstly, let’s explore the different types of memory that contribute to a device's overall memory capacity. There are two primary categories: volatile memory and non-volatile memory. Volatile memory, such as RAM (Random Access Memory), is used for temporary data storage while a device is powered on. It allows for quick access to data, which is crucial for running applications smoothly. On the other hand, non-volatile memory, like hard drives or solid-state drives (SSD), retains information even when the device is turned off. The combination of these two types of memory determines the overall memory capacity of a device.The importance of memory capacity cannot be overstated. For instance, when purchasing a new smartphone, one of the key specifications consumers consider is its memory capacity. A device with higher memory capacity can store more apps, photos, videos, and other data, providing users with greater flexibility and convenience. Additionally, a larger memory capacity often translates to better performance, as it allows for more applications to run simultaneously without slowing down the device.Moreover, in the realm of computing, professionals often need to assess the memory capacity of servers and workstations to ensure they meet the demands of their workloads. For example, graphic designers and video editors typically require systems with high memory capacity to handle large files and complex software efficiently. Insufficient memory capacity can lead to slow processing times, crashes, and an overall frustrating experience.As technology continues to evolve, so does the concept of memory capacity. Innovations such as cloud storage have changed how we think about data storage. Instead of relying solely on a device’s physical memory capacity, users can now store vast amounts of data online. This shift not only alleviates concerns about limited memory capacity but also offers greater accessibility and security for important files.In conclusion, understanding memory capacity is crucial in a world where data is king. Whether you are a casual user looking to buy a new gadget or a professional in need of high-performance equipment, knowledge of memory capacity can significantly influence your decisions. As we move forward, staying informed about advancements in memory capacity will ensure that we can make the most of our technology, enhancing our productivity and overall digital experience.
